Output d60833aaf2000a5330b566201e1961995a4b5da0059cdc086cdb563e66605c42:0

value
25046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f0ec98442e02666235ccc5ce4cb1832e9af197 OP_EQUAL
address
3BMBVPjMwHoc4ebEovdSaVmBppV3oTiBSw
transaction
d60833aaf2000a5330b566201e1961995a4b5da0059cdc086cdb563e66605c42
confirmations
160019
spent
true